- adasJan 24, 2025 · 6 months agoTax loss harvesting is a technique used by cryptocurrency investors to offset capital gains and reduce their taxable income. It involves selling investments that have declined in value to generate capital losses, which can be used to offset capital gains from other investments. By doing so, investors can reduce their overall tax liability and potentially lower their taxable income. However, it's important to note that tax loss harvesting should be done carefully and in compliance with tax regulations.
